Is Louisville Slugger moving to China?
Hillerich & Bradsby, the maker of Louisville Slugger, is shutting down its manufacturing facility in Ontario, CA, and moving the operations to China, according to a report in the Courier-Journal of Louisville. The Ontario plant, which made aluminum and composite bats, has 42 employees, according to the report.
Are baseball bats being made in China?
Wooden bats are still produced in the U.S., which is rich in lumber. But metal and composite bats are largely made in China, and those are the ones used by club and school leagues with the tightest budgets.

Where are Louisville Sluggers made?
In 2015, Wilson Sporting Goods bought the Louisville Slugger brand from H&B, which still owns Louisville Slugger Museum & Factory and the production facility. Exclusively for Wilson now, H&B continues to produce Louisville Slugger bats in Louisville, Kentucky, where the Hillerich family first arrived in 1856.

Who owns Hillerich & Bradsby?
Baseball's most iconic bat has a new owner. Monday, Hillerich & Bradsby Co., which owns Louisville Slugger, announced the brand would be acquired by Wilson Sporting Goods Co. for $70 million in cash.
Is Miken owned by Rawlings?
The Miken plant is owned by Rawlings Sporting Group, which is co-owned by MLB properties and the Seidler Equity Partners, which was co-founded by Peter Seidler, who also owns the San Diego Padres.

What companies does Rawlings own?
Rawlings, founded in 1887 and based in St. Louis, comprises the Rawlings, Miken and Worth brands. Rawlings' parent company, Newell Brands Inc., said Tuesday that it was selling the company to better focus on its core brands. Hoboken, New Jersey-based Newell owns Sharpie, Calphalon and Rubbermaid.

What wood are Louisville Sluggers made from?
What type of wood is used to make Louisville Slugger baseball bats? Approximately half of pro bats are made from northern white ash and the other half from maple. The best timber comes from parts of Pennsylvania, New York and other northeastern states where the terrain and climate are most favorable to its growth.

Who owns Marucci?
In 2020, Marucci Sports was acquired by American investment group Compass Diversified Holdings for USD 200 million.
